2011-04-05 85 views
1

我有一個滾動視圖,其中有幾個視圖。我希望顯示視圖,使得在滾動視圖中間的視圖大小最大,其他視圖的大小從中間到末尾都在減小。另外,當視圖滾動時,視圖應該調整大小以遵循這種行爲。我該如何着手解決這個問題?滾動時更改視圖大小

回答

2

你可以嘗試讓你的視圖控制器適應UIScrollViewDelegate協議,然後使用scrollViewDidScrollFunction

在函數內部,您可以檢查滾動視圖的內容偏移量並相應地調整圖像大小。喜歡的東西:

- (void)scrollViewDidScroll:(UIScrollView *)scrollView{ 
    CGPoint offset = scrollView.contentOffset; 

    // In here goes your resizing code 
} 

乾杯

+1

嘿,感謝您的快速回復。我會試試這個。乾杯 – 2011-04-05 13:59:46